The Fond du Lac River is a river that flows through the city of Fond du Lac, Wisconsin into Lake Winnebago.[1] The river starts near Rosendale, Lamartine and Eldorado, then flows around 10 miles east. The east and west branches come together in downtown Fond du Lac less than a mile before flowing into Lake Winnebago.[2]
The Supple Marsh and Lakeside Park border the river as it flows into Lake Winnebago.
